[Just posting this here to officially insert it to the list] At current state, using non-axis method of throttle control is very sluggish, that takes over 5 seconds for full range throttle movement, over twice the time required for most other modules. This makes it uncomfortably takes a while to do quick adjustment, such as in go around, AAR, and some others. Currently the only method to "adjust" this setting is by Afterburner Detent Setting, where it squeezes the rate if it's decreased (makes the mil power movement a lot smoother, but at the expense of getting in and out AB a lot slower) and vice versa. Videos attached show how different AB detent settings affect non-axis throttle movement, although it was recorded on older patch the effect is still the same to this day as of writing. I think this addition could really helps in term on Quality of Life for non full throttle user, especially for travelling setup when using controller or others (mouse side buttons for my setup). Just noticed this problem when I was testing GBU-31v3B on F-15E that they're not exploding after impact (which before 2023 12 19 patch it did), and this also extends to 15E JSOW which somehow prefer to hit its target directly rather than deploying bomblets (even if higher alt was set the JSOW would just nosedive after passing target). After a while I noticed this problem also presents with the conventional CBU, where they don't burst but instead just disappear couple of meters above the ground. After more testing with Mk.20 which I could compare cross module (14 and 15E), all of them showed this same behavior, of which just going dud. Couple of things I've done was: - Temporarily removed my installed mods from Saved Games folder - Uninstalled and reinstalled F-15E module - Re-verify my games on steam Any help would be appreciated.   6. Hi there, also using non axis input for throttle movement in 15E. I do agree it's super excessive, and honestly took a lot enjoyment over flying other aircrafts currently (others being approximately 2-2.5 secs for time range of throttle movement). I've hit RB Maple to look forward for this issue a while back, still haven't got anything yet sadly. The only setting I could meddle with to tune this is just by playing around with the AB detent cutoff setting, lower means more seamless movement in mil power at cost of AB throttle movement taking forever. It does come with AB desync when flying in multicrew with someone else at different AB cutoff setting though. I've yet to find any way to mess with the rate within the script though, and really wish this could be one of the top QoL priority (either smoothen it or just make a rate slider in the special option).
